Hi Hitesh,

The Steps class has an extra constructor that takes a
StepsConfiguration. Inside that is the PrefixCapturingPatternBuilder,
which is responsible for matching steps to patterns. If you wanted to
do something differently to the $token method that we're using, you
could replace this to allow matches to happen in any way you prefer.

It doesn't support this out of the box.

I am wondering if jbehave supports regex matching in step definition.

cucumber allows a step like below, which gives great flexibility.

  Given /^I have opened "([^\"]*)"$/

Is something similar possible in jbehave?
